Need help finding a video on youtube
Today at our regular weekly Sunday vigil, a guy drove up, stopped at the light and jumped out of his car. He ran over, grabbed one of our signs and ripped it up. While he was ripping it up, he hit one of our activists on the head with the sign. Fortunately she wasn't seriously hurt. Then as soon as he ripped up the sign, he was back in his truck and drove off.

While he was doing this a couple of the other members of our group noticed someone on the roof of a building across the street with a camera. She shouted and pointed and that person ducked down quickly.

So we think this may have been set up and someone made a video. We have been having this vigil every Sunday for over 5 years now and we do tend to bring out the worst in a few war mongers who object to our message. (Our reception though, is overwhelmingly and increasingly positive.)

I searched youtube but don't see anything yet. I was hoping if any DUers see any films that match this descrition they will let me know.

Yes we called the police. They came with lights flashing and sirens blaring. They took a report and we did have the license number of the vehicle. It was an SUV from Colorado.

Plaza war protesters disrespect U.S. flag and country
By STU TARLOW
Special to The Star
I missed the patriotic Flag Day rally recently at the J.C. Nichols fountain on the Plaza. But I did drive by on that Sunday and saw the motley gang of bleeding-hearts and assorted misfits who are usually demonstrating down there.

Amid the signs still calling for the impeachment of Bush and Cheney and telling us that 9/11 was a right-wing conspiracy was a fellow waving a very large American flag on a pole.

Except it wasn’t exactly an American flag because, on its blue canton, instead of white stars there was a white “peace symbol.”

For those who may not know, the “peace symbol” is actually formed from the semaphore signals for “N” and “D,” and originally stood for “nuclear disarmament.”

Anyway, during the Vietnam era, although it was sometimes referred to as “the footprint of the American chicken,” even some American troops sported peace symbols on their helmets or on pendants around their necks.

Hippie chicks wore peace symbol earrings, and the symbol adorned tie-dyed T-shirts and just about everything else, including flags like the one I saw that Sunday.

But here’s the thing:

It may not have been an actual American flag (and substituting the peace symbol for the stars is, in and of itself, disrespectful and a violation of flag etiquette). But it looked enough like Old Glory that it really bothered me to see that the fellow holding it made no effort whatsoever to keep the flag from touching the ground.

But then, I assume he probably sees the American flag not as a proud symbol of our nation, but as a symbol of our “racist, sexist, imperialist, war-mongering” country.

I suspect he probably has the same contempt for the flag that he might hold for those of us who revere and cherish it.

And I think he’s probably especially contemptuous of those who have risked (and sacrificed) their lives and freedom to keep that flag flying and to preserve his right to protest, no matter how tasteless and disrespectful to the flag that protest may be.

I wanted to stop the car and tell the fellow all this, but I believed it would fall on deaf ears.

So I kept my mouth shut and kept driving. But now I’m speaking out.
